
## 工作流概述
这个n8n工作流能够自动从网站地图中提取每个页面的标题和元描述,并将这些SEO关键数据同步到Google Sheets电子表格中。
## 主要功能
– **自动提取网站地图**:从指定的sitemap.xml文件中获取所有URL
– **批量处理页面**:逐个访问每个URL并提取HTML元数据
– **智能数据解析**:使用代码节点解析
– **数据同步**:将提取的URL、标题和元描述自动写入Google Sheets
– **速率控制**:内置等待节点防止服务器过载
## 工作流节点详解
### 核心节点
1. **HTTP Request** – 获取网站地图XML文件
2. **Code** – 解析XML并提取URL列表
3. **SplitInBatches** – 批量处理每个URL
4. **HTTP Request** – 获取单个页面的HTML内容
5. **Code** – 从HTML中提取标题和元描述
6. **Merge** – 合并URL、标题和描述数据
7. **Google Sheets** – 将数据写入电子表格
8. **Wait** – 添加延迟防止服务器限制
### 配置节点
– **Sticky Note** – 提供工作流说明和配置指导
– **Manual Trigger** – 手动触发工作流执行
## 应用场景
– **SEO审计**:快速获取网站所有页面的SEO元数据
– **内容清单**:创建完整的网站内容目录
– **迁移规划**:为网站重构或迁移准备数据
– **质量检查**:检查标题和描述的完整性和质量
## 配置要求
– 有效的网站地图URL
– Google Sheets OAuth2凭据
– 包含URL、Title、meta description列的Google Sheets表格
## 安全特性
– 内置速率限制防止服务器过载
– 错误处理机制
– 数据验证和清理

评论(0)